Just to update the thread and to tell you that you can solve this problem.

Hoping that you have backed up a nand from 3.60M33, you can recover the nand into the PSP to re-flash into 3.60M33.Don't use a nand from another PSP.

If that doesn't work, then try one the Unbricker V2, not V3 because V3 does a flash into 3.71M33, while the V2 flashes into 3.60M33, but you must do this without seeing the screen.Just read the readme and you'll know.
